struggling to afford翻译
struggling to afford的基本解释
读音: 美: 英:
难以承担:经济上承担困难,无法支付某物的费用。
例句
To mention a white-collar worker conjures an image of dressing well on a crowded bus or subway and struggling to afford a house.提到白领,人们往往想到穿着光鲜亮丽去挤公交或地铁、为买房而拼命工作的上班族。And for a lot of young people like me who are struggling to afford a regular semester of school paying for plane tickets or living expense halfway around the world just isn't possible.对于很多像我一样靠奋斗才能读得起一个常规学期的年轻人来说,支付世界另一边的机票或生活费实在是不可能的。
And I know for a lot of young people like me who are struggling to afford a regular semester of school, paying for plane tickets or living expenses halfway around the world just isn't possible.对于很多像我一样靠奋斗才能读得起一个常规学期的年轻人来说,支付世界另一边的机票或生活费实在是不可能的。
